The Ultimate Guide to Choosing Women’s Climbing Shoes

Finding the right climbing shoes can change your time on the wall. A good pair helps you stand on tiny edges and smear against smooth rock. Follow this guide to pick the best fit for your feet and your goals.

Key Features to Look For

First, look at the shape of the shoe. “Neutral” shoes are flat and comfortable. They work well for beginners. “Aggressive” shoes curve downward. They help you grab steep overhangs. You should also check the closure type. Velcro straps are fast and easy to take off. Laces take longer but give you a more custom fit.

Important Materials

Most climbing shoes use leather or synthetic materials. Leather stretches over time. It molds to your foot shape for a perfect fit. Synthetic materials do not stretch much. They keep their original shape for a long time. The rubber sole is the most vital part. Sticky rubber provides the friction you need to stay on the wall. Soft rubber grips better, but it wears out faster.

Factors That Affect Quality

Quality depends on how the shoe is built. A strong heel cup prevents the shoe from slipping off. Good stitching ensures the shoe lasts through many climbs. Thin, sensitive soles help you feel the rock better. Thick, stiff soles support your feet on long climbs. Avoid shoes with loose glue or thin rubber that peels away quickly.

User Experience and Use Cases

Think about where you climb. Do you spend your time in a gym? A soft, comfortable shoe is perfect for indoor sessions. Do you climb outside on jagged rocks? You might want a stiffer shoe for extra support. Your experience level matters, too. Beginners often prefer a flatter shoe. Experts might choose a tighter, curved shoe for hard routes.

10 Frequently Asked Questions

Q: Should I size down my climbing shoes?

A: Yes, most people size down. Your toes should touch the front of the shoe without curling painfully. Leather shoes will stretch, so keep that in mind.

Q: How tight should a climbing shoe feel?

A: A climbing shoe should feel like a second skin. It must be snug with no dead space. It should not cause sharp pain.

Q: Do women’s shoes differ from men’s?

A: Yes. Women’s shoes usually have a narrower heel and less volume. This fits the typical female foot shape better.

Q: How long do climbing shoes last?

A: This depends on how often you climb and your footwork. Expect to resole your shoes after six months of regular use.

Q: Can I wash my climbing shoes?

A: Do not put them in the washing machine. Clean them with a damp cloth and mild soap. Let them air dry away from the sun.

Q: What is “smearing”?

A: Smearing is pressing the rubber of your shoe directly against a flat rock surface. It uses friction to keep you balanced.

Q: Why do my feet hurt after climbing?

A: Your shoes might be too small or too stiff. Take them off between climbs to let your feet breathe.

Q: Should I wear socks with climbing shoes?

A: Most climbers go barefoot. Socks can slide inside the shoe and reduce your control on the wall.

Q: What is a “downturned” shoe?

A: A downturned shoe curves like a claw. It is designed for steep walls and bouldering.

Q: How do I know when to get new shoes?

A: Look at the soles. If you see a hole in the rubber or the rand, it is time for a resole or a new pair.
